Model predictive control for time-optimal point-to-point motion control

Book Contribution - Book Chapter Conference Contribution

This paper presents a time-optimal model predictive control approach, which is a new type of MPC approach for motion systems that aims at performing time-optimal point-to-point motions. It is shown how the structure of the underlying optimal control problem can be exploited such that it can be solved in real-time at a sampling rate of 200 Hz. Numerical and experimental validation on a linear motor drive system and comparison with traditional MPC and linear control techniques clearly demonstrate the advantages of time-optimal model predictive control. © 2011 IFAC.
